5. Nautical Neutrals
A modern coastal living room with nautical flair doesn’t have to rely on bright red and navy; instead, this style uses subtle stripes, natural linen, and rope textures. Shades of white, taupe, and soft blue provide a calming backdrop. Coastal prints and woven accents complete the look without overwhelming the room. Neutral doesn’t mean boring—it means versatile, elegant, and cohesive. This design fits seamlessly into both large homes and small apartments.

9. Breezy Contrast
This modern coastal living room balances breezy lightness with strong contrast by pairing deep navy accents against bright white walls. Textural variety—like woven chairs, linen sofas, and sisal rugs—adds depth without clutter. The look is sharp, tailored, and undeniably coastal. Use a few bold accessories, like navy vases or framed coral prints, to tie it all together. It’s perfect for those who love clean design with a dash of drama.

13. Modern Marina
This modern coastal living room pulls subtle influence from a marina’s sleek lines and understated nautical cues. Use crisp whites, navy pinstripes, and polished chrome or nickel accents. Pair with deep-toned woods and structured furniture for a streamlined effect. The decor evokes yachts and coastal clubs without feeling themed. This look is stylish, functional, and unapologetically polished.
